How to Secure Your Travel App Against Data Breaches in Canada

In the fast-evolving world of technology, travel apps have become indispensable for Canadian travelers. Whether you’re booking flights, reserving hotels, or exploring destinations, these apps provide a streamlined, convenient experience. But as with all digital services, travel apps come with risks, particularly when it comes to data breaches. In today’s digital age, safeguarding personal information is critical for both users and developers alike. So, how can you secure your travel app and protect user data effectively?

Below, we’ll dive into practical, user-friendly strategies to keep your travel app secure and reliable.

Why Data Security Matters in Travel Apps

Data security has become a major concern, particularly in apps that handle sensitive user data. From credit card information to passport details, a travel app often requires access to personal data that could be exploited if it falls into the wrong hands. Think of your app as a digital vault—it should be as impenetrable as a fortress. Users trust travel apps with their data, and breaches can break that trust, causing reputational damage and financial loss.

Common Data Breach Risks in Travel Apps

Understanding the main risks is the first step toward protecting user data. Some common threats include:

  • Phishing attacks: Cybercriminals trick users into giving away personal data by posing as legitimate entities.
  • Unsecured Wi-Fi access: Travel apps often run on public Wi-Fi, making them susceptible to hackers.
  • Weak passwords and authentication methods: Users may reuse weak passwords, making it easier for hackers to break into accounts.

Each of these risks emphasizes the need for a strong security infrastructure in any travel app development company in Canada.

How Travel App Developers Can Improve Security

Developers play a crucial role in enhancing data security. By integrating specific security practices during the app development process, they can reduce vulnerabilities and build user confidence.

1. Use End-to-End Encryption

End-to-end encryption is a powerful tool that ensures only the sender and receiver can access the data. For instance, when a user enters their payment details, encryption scrambles the information, making it unreadable to unauthorized parties.

2. Regular Software Updates

Hackers often target outdated software with known vulnerabilities. By keeping your app and its dependencies updated, you reduce the likelihood of attacks. Regular updates help patch any security holes that might be exploited by hackers.

3. Implement Secure User Authentication

Secure authentication is essential in preventing unauthorized access. Password complexity requirements and anti-brute force mechanisms help deter hacking attempts. Implementing guidelines for strong password creation also reduces the risk of unauthorized access.

Integrate Multi-Factor Authentication (MFA)

Multi-Factor Authentication (MFA) adds an extra layer of security. By requiring a second form of verification (e.g., SMS code), MFA reduces the risk of unauthorized access even if the user’s password is compromised.

Use Cloud Security Measures

Many travel apps rely on cloud-based solutions to store user data. However, cloud storage without proper security can expose data to breaches. By using secure cloud providers and enabling additional protections like encryption and firewalls, you safeguard your app against potential risks.

Limit Data Access and Permissions

A best practice is to only request the necessary permissions from users. For example, if your travel app doesn’t need to access contacts or microphone features, avoid requesting those permissions. Additionally, limit data access to only those employees or systems that need it.

Conduct Regular Security Audits

Frequent security audits are like a check-up for your app’s health. By conducting audits, you can identify vulnerabilities and address them proactively. A security audit examines your app’s code, infrastructure, and data handling practices, providing insight into areas that require improvement.

Educate Users on Safe Practices

Encouraging users to adopt secure practices is also essential. Many users may not realize the dangers of weak passwords or the risks of using public Wi-Fi networks. A simple pop-up reminding users about password strength and caution when connecting to public networks can go a long way.

Monitor for Suspicious Activities

Use monitoring tools to detect any unusual behavior patterns in the app. Real-time monitoring can flag suspicious activities, such as multiple failed login attempts, helping developers take immediate action before a breach occurs.

Handling Data Breaches Responsibly

If a breach does occur, how you handle it makes all the difference. Inform affected users promptly, and provide guidance on steps they should take to protect their information. Additionally, conduct a thorough post-breach analysis to identify the cause and prevent future occurrences.

Conclusion

Securing a travel app is a continuous process that involves both technical measures and user education. For any travel app development company in Canada, implementing these strategies can not only help prevent data breaches but also build user trust and loyalty. By staying vigilant and proactive, you can protect your app, your users, and your reputation.

FAQs

1. What are some basic steps for securing a travel app?

Ensuring security involves using end-to-end encryption, secure authentication methods, regular updates, and user education on safe practices.

2. Why is multi-factor authentication essential for app security?

Multi-factor authentication (MFA) adds an additional layer of security, reducing the risk of unauthorized access even if the password is compromised.

3. How can users protect their data while using travel apps?

Users should use strong passwords, avoid public Wi-Fi for transactions, and enable multi-factor authentication whenever possible.

4. What should a travel app development company in Canada focus on for security?

Companies should prioritize encryption, secure user authentication, and regular audits to minimize vulnerabilities and ensure data safety.

5. How can travel apps handle data breaches responsibly?

Quickly inform users, provide guidance on securing their data, and conduct an internal analysis to prevent future breaches.

About Sweety G

Check Also

U.S. Visa Types Which One’s Right for You

U.S. Visa Types : Which One’s Right for You?

U.S. Visa Types : Which One’s Right for You? If you’re planning to visit or …

Leave a Reply

Your email address will not be published. Required fields are marked *